[Python-checkins] cpython (merge 3.4 -> 3.4): merge heads

senthil.kumaran python-checkins at python.org
Mon Apr 14 22:49:21 CEST 2014


http://hg.python.org/cpython/rev/a153cd9b2e16
changeset:   90295:a153cd9b2e16
branch:      3.4
parent:      90292:29d07cd3d91f
parent:      90287:211eeb97b352
user:        Senthil Kumaran <senthil at uthcode.com>
date:        Mon Apr 14 16:43:58 2014 -0400
summary:
  merge heads

files:
  Modules/_posixsubprocess.c |  6 ++++++
  1 files changed, 6 insertions(+), 0 deletions(-)


diff --git a/Modules/_posixsubprocess.c b/Modules/_posixsubprocess.c
--- a/Modules/_posixsubprocess.c
+++ b/Modules/_posixsubprocess.c
@@ -18,6 +18,12 @@
 #include <dirent.h>
 #endif
 
+#if defined(__ANDROID__) && !defined(SYS_getdents64)
+/* Android doesn't expose syscalls, add the definition manually. */
+# include <sys/linux-syscalls.h>
+# define SYS_getdents64  __NR_getdents64
+#endif
+
 #if defined(sun)
 /* readdir64 is used to work around Solaris 9 bug 6395699. */
 # define readdir readdir64

-- 
Repository URL: http://hg.python.org/cpython


More information about the Python-checkins mailing list